Land Bank Revenues: Nov. 21

The Martha’s Vineyard Land Bank reported revenues of $215,875 for the business week ending on Friday, Nov. 21, 2014. The land bank receives its funds from a two per cent fee charged on many Vineyard real estate transactions.

Holly Moon

The moon takes charge of our evenings in the coming week. Tonight, the first quarter moon appears high the evening sky, in the zodiacal constellation Aquarius. The distant and faint planet Neptune, not visible to most of us, is nearby.

The moon becomes gibbous and gains brightness in the following nights, moving through the zodiacal constellations Pisces. By the end of next week, the moon is full and in the zodiacal constellation Taurus.

Neighborhood Convention: 120 Years of Fellowship

The Neighborhood Convention celebrates its 120th anniversary this month, and some time was reserved at the November meeting for a bit of reminiscing. The convention was born out of a time of hostility among the Protestant denominations of the Vineyard.
